Definitions and meanings of "Seminary"
What do we mean by seminary?
A school, especially a theological school for the training of clergy. noun
A school of higher education, especially a private school for girls. noun
A place or environment in which something is developed or nurtured. noun
Of or pertaining to seed or semen; seminal.
Of or pertaining to a seminary (def. II., 3): said of a Roman Catholic priest.
Of or pertaining to a seminary (def. II., 5): as, a seminary course.
A seed-plot; ground where seed is sown for producing plants for transplantation; a nursery: now only in figurative use. noun
Figuratively The original place or original stock whence anything is brought. noun
A place of education; any school, academy, college, or university in which persons (especially the young) are instructed in the several branches of learning which may qualify them for their future employments; specifically, a school for the education of men for the priesthood or ministry. noun
A seminary priest; a Roman Catholic priest educated in a seminary, especially a foreign one; a seminarist. noun
In some universities and institutions, a group of advanced students pursuing some branch by real research, the writing of theses, etc.; also, the course of study engaged in by such students; a seminary course: imitated from German use. Also seminar. noun
A piece of ground where seed is sown for producing plants for transplantation; a nursery; a seed plat. noun
Hence, the place or original stock whence anything is brought or produced. noun
A place of education, as a scool of a high grade, an academy, college, or university. noun
Seminal state. noun
Fig.: A seed bed; a source. noun
A Roman Catholic priest educated in a foreign seminary; a seminarist. noun
Belonging to seed; seminal. adjective
A theological school for the training of rabbis, priests, or ministers. noun
